Board Briefing — Legacy Pricing Action

Proposal: 12% uplift on legacy Fenwick-line contracts effective Q3. Affects roughly 840 accounts, mostly in the Calder region. Churn modeling suggests under 4% attrition; margin recovery offsets twice over. Comms plan ready; account managers briefed under embargo. Legal has cleared notice periods. Approval requested at this review. A confidential note on the wider plan follows this line.

confidential, kahog-bawif: The northern region missed its Pramir quota by 20.0 percent last quarter. Casaxek Freight plans to lower the Fraion list price by 41.5 percent in December. The finance team signed off on a budget of $236.4 million for Project Druius. The renewal with Fenysix Partners closes at $91.3 million a year, 2.1 percent below the last contract.

### Design Excerpt: Rounding in the Corvessa Conversion Layer

Currency conversion in Corvessa accumulates sub-cent residue when rates are applied per line item rather than per invoice. We adopt banker's rounding at the invoice level and carry residue in a scratch ledger that reconciles nightly. Maintainers should not alter rounding mode and residue thresholds independently, as they are tuned together. The current constants are given below.

constants for kaduf-hadup:
QUOTAS = {
    "zorath": 2,
    "ralael": 5,
}

## Deployment

The Haulmere fuel-usage report runs as a nightly job on the Corvid scheduler. New team members: always deploy to the `reports-dry` namespace first and verify the generated summary against last night's figures before promoting. Rollbacks are a single redeploy of the prior image. The job reads its runtime configuration shown below.

deployment values, yageg-hahig:
WENAEL_HOST=wenael.tolvaqlabs.internal
WENAEL_PORT=4000